A traffic collision was reported on northbound State Route 14 at the Sand Canyon Road off-ramp Thursday evening, according to California Highway Patrol dispatch records. Dispatch logged the call as an ambulance-enroute incident around 6:42 p.m., a designation that typically signals possible injuries, though the extent was not confirmed.
The dispatch entry did not specify how many vehicles were involved or what may have caused the crash, and no injury count was provided.

California accident information
- Injury statute of limitations
- 2 years (From date of injury (CCP 335.1).)
- Wrongful death statute of limitations
- 2 years (From date of death (CCP 377.60).)
- Fault rule
- California uses pure comparative negligence: partial fault reduces recovery proportionally but does not bar it.
- Citations
- CCP 335.1 (SoL); CCP 377.60 (wrongful death); pure comparative per Li v. Yellow Cab
- Crash report agency
- California Highway Patrol (CHP 190 request) for CHP-investigated crashes; local police/sheriff otherwise.
